Baked Lemon Chickens Recipe
- 4 x Baby Chickens, about 1 lb ea
- 2 med Onions, Minced
- 1 x Spring Onion, Minced
- 2 x Red Chilies, Minced
- 2 x Cloves Garlic, Crushed
- 1/4 c. Peanut Oil
- 1/4 c. Lemon Juice
- Cut the chickens in half along the breast and backbone.
- Press down on each half to flatten it slightly.
- Combine the onion, spring onion, chili, garlic, oil, and lemon juice in a food processor and process till smooth.
- Spoon the mix over the chickens; cover and marinate for 1 hour or possibly overnight in the refrigerator.
- Preheat the oven to moderate 350F degrees.
- Using tongs, remove the chickens from the marinade, reserving the marinade.
- Place the chickens in a baking dish in a single layer.
- Bake for 40 min, or possibly till cooked and browned, brushing occasionally with the marinade.
- Serve with rice or possibly noodles, and a vegetable dish.
